This paper analyzes the behavior of moving average technical trading rules applied to over 100 years of the Dow Jones Industrial Index. It is found that the differences between conditional means during buy and sell periods has changed dramatically over the previous 10 years relative to the previous 90 years of data, but differences in conditional variances have not changed much over the entire ...

Much research has examined performance or market efficiency by using the moving average convergence divergence (MACD) technical analysis tool. However, most tests fail to verify with traditional parameter settings of 12, 26, and 9 days. This study confirms that applying model Japan’s Nikkei 225 futures prices produces negative over period 2011–2019. Yet, it also finds MACD tool can earn signifi...

In this paper we continue exploring a recently introduced financial market model in which boundedly rational agents follow technical and fundamental trading rules to determine their orders. Amongst other things, our model reveals that interactions between heterogeneous speculators can generate interesting boom-bust cycles.
